Major George Bingham Arbuthnot, Madras Governor's Bodyguard, 1848 (c)

Oil on canvas by unknown artist, 1848 (c).

Bingham was commissioned as a cornet in the 3rd Madras Light Cavalry in 1821, having previously served in the Royal Navy. He commanded the Governor General's Bodyguard, Madras, from 1841 to 1853 and the 8th Madras Light Cavalry from 1856 to 1861. He became a major-general in 1861. The Governor General's Bodyguard, Madras, was raised in 1778 and was originally composed of a small body of European cavalry.
